JOB FUNCTION: The Senior Accountant is responsible for accurate financial reporting, general ledger accounting, account reconciliations, and analysis of financial information.

  • Maintain accurate general ledger records and ensure the proper recording and classification of financial transactions.
  • Lead and perform month-end and year-end close activities, including journal entries, accruals, account reconciliations, and supporting schedules.
  • Prepare and analyze financial statements, management reports, and account activity; investigate and explain significant variances.
  • Review financial information and supporting documentation for accuracy, completeness, and compliance with company accounting policies and procedures.
  • Identify accounting irregularities, research root causes, and recommend and implement appropriate corrective actions.
  • Collaborate with team members and business partners to provide timely financial information and reporting to senior-level management.
  • Support internal and external audit requests by preparing schedules, reconciliations, and other required documentation.
  • Serve as a knowledgeable back-up for accounts payable and other accounting functions as needed.
  • Assist with the development, documentation, and continuous improvement of accounting processes, procedures, and internal controls.
  • Provide guidance and support to accounting team members and contribute to special projects and other accounting activities as assigned.

 

  • Strong knowledge of gener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P), general ledger accounting, reconciliations, and financial reporting.
  • Proven analytical, problem-solving, and organizational skills with a high degree of accuracy and attention to detail.
  • Proficiency with ERP/accounting systems and Microsoft Office, including advanced working knowledge of Microsoft Excel.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ines and work independently with limited supervision.
  • Ability to communicate financial information clearly and work collaboratively across departments and organizational levels.
  • Demonstrated judgment, discretion, and commitment to maintaining the confidentiality of financial information.

 

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field required.
  • Minimum of 5 years of progressive accounting experience, including general ledger, month-end close, reconciliations, and financial reporting.
